How to Tell if a Bar Slot Machine is About to Pay Out
As we have already written in several posts, slot machines have a low payout percentage. In technical jargon, it is called RTP (Return to Player), which means the percentage of money that is returned to the player after a game. Here, in bar slots, this percentage is 70%, while in online slots it is generally 95%.
So, even though it is not very convenient to play bar slots, due to the many requests from our users, we decided to write this guide including bar slots anyway.
However, we would like to emphasize again that there is no sure way to win at slot machines.

How to Detect If an Online Slot Machine Is About to Pay Out

There are no secret techniques or surefire ways to tell if an online slot machine will pay out.
Therefore, it is always advisable to play in moderation and never exceed your set budget.
Fortunately, since we know one of the techniques that led to success, a lucky English player even set the Guinness World Record for the highest winnings on a slot machine.
The win in question was achieved on a progressive jackpot slot machine, the now somewhat outdated but always entertaining Mega Moolah slot machine.
The win was achieved in the English version of Betway Casino, but you can try this technique in any online casino that has progressive jackpot slots.
Jon Heywood is the name of the lucky British player who said he won the $17 million mega jackpot by simply playing the lowest possible amount.
In fact, all progressive jackpot slots are connected to a main server and every bet lost by a player contributes to the creation of a jackpot, which in many cases can be very large.
The jackpot winnings are allocated randomly by the slot.
So you can win up to 1 million with a 25 cent bet, since both the lines and the value of the bet do not matter when it comes to winning the jackpot.
